rusirius:Just finished up a 5 Vegas Limitada 2008... This was the FIRST 5 Vegas cigar I wasn't thrilled with... The flavor was so-so, and worse yet it had horrible burn issues. Upon pre-light inspection I noticed lots of flaws in the wrapper, the roll was very loose at the foot and very tight at the top. I spent more time doing corrective lights than I spent smoking. One side constantly and consistantly wanted to not burn at all. It really detracted from the whole experience. By the end of it all I just sat there thinking, "Man, what happen to the 5 Vegas I've come to know and love???" Every other 5 Vegas cigar I've had I've absolutely loved and the construction was flawless... This was anything but... A real disappointment...
